数据可视化有哪些图表优化工具?

在当今数据驱动的世界中,数据可视化已经成为展示和分析数据的关键工具。通过将复杂的数据转化为直观的图表,我们可以更好地理解数据背后的故事。然而,为了使数据可视化更具吸引力和实用性,我们需要借助一系列图表优化工具。本文将详细介绍几种流行的图表优化工具,帮助您提升数据可视化的效果。

1. Tableau

Tableau 是一款功能强大的数据可视化工具,它支持各种图表类型,包括柱状图、折线图、散点图、地图等。以下是一些Tableau图表优化的关键技巧:

  • 使用色彩策略:合理运用色彩可以增强图表的视觉效果,同时突出重点数据。例如,使用渐变色表示趋势变化,或者使用不同颜色区分不同类别。
  • 添加数据标签:在图表中添加数据标签可以帮助用户更直观地了解数据。例如,在柱状图中添加数值标签,或者在地图上显示具体数值。
  • 优化布局:合理布局图表元素,使图表更加清晰易读。例如,将标题、图例、数据标签等元素放置在合适的位置,避免重叠。

案例分析:某公司使用Tableau对销售数据进行分析,通过添加数据标签和优化布局,使得图表更加直观易懂,有助于管理层快速了解销售趋势。

2. Power BI

Power BI 是一款由微软推出的商业智能工具,它可以帮助用户将数据转化为丰富的图表。以下是一些Power BI图表优化的技巧:

  • 使用交互式图表:Power BI 支持交互式图表,用户可以通过拖拽、筛选等方式查看不同维度的数据。例如,使用交互式地图展示不同地区的销售情况。
  • 自定义视觉:Power BI 提供了丰富的自定义视觉,用户可以根据需求选择合适的视觉效果。例如,使用雷达图展示多个维度的数据。
  • 数据可视化模板:Power BI 提供了多种数据可视化模板,用户可以根据模板快速创建图表。

案例分析:某金融机构使用Power BI对客户数据进行分析,通过自定义视觉和数据可视化模板,使得图表更加美观且具有实用性。

3. D3.js

D3.js 是一款基于JavaScript的数据可视化库,它提供了丰富的图表类型和自定义功能。以下是一些D3.js图表优化的技巧:

  • 使用SVG绘制图表:D3.js 使用SVG绘制图表,这使得图表具有高度的灵活性和可定制性。
  • 动画效果:D3.js 支持动画效果,用户可以通过动画展示数据变化过程。
  • 交互式图表:D3.js 支持交互式图表,用户可以通过拖拽、筛选等方式查看不同维度的数据。

案例分析:某科技公司使用D3.js开发了一个交互式数据可视化平台,用户可以通过拖拽、筛选等方式查看不同产品的销售情况。

4. Matplotlib

Matplotlib 是一款流行的Python数据可视化库,它支持多种图表类型,包括柱状图、折线图、散点图、饼图等。以下是一些Matplotlib图表优化的技巧:

  • 使用内置样式:Matplotlib 提供了多种内置样式,用户可以根据需求选择合适的样式。
  • 自定义图表元素:Matplotlib 支持自定义图表元素,例如标题、图例、坐标轴等。
  • 调整图表布局:Matplotlib 支持调整图表布局,例如调整图表大小、间距等。

案例分析:某研究机构使用Matplotlib对实验数据进行分析,通过自定义图表元素和调整布局,使得图表更加清晰易懂。

总结

数据可视化在数据分析中扮演着重要角色,而图表优化工具可以帮助我们提升数据可视化的效果。通过合理运用这些工具,我们可以将复杂的数据转化为直观、易懂的图表,从而更好地理解数据背后的故事。

猜你喜欢:网络流量分发